Brock University

International fellowships of $1,500/term will be awarded to full-time international graduate students in funded programs, for a maximum of one, two or four years in accordance with the normal length of their graduate program, to assist in discounting international tuition fees.

The Faculty of Graduate Studies will automatically assess the student file for international fellowship eligibility. Application by the student is not required.

Fanshawe College

Elizabeth Paterson International Student of the Year Award

The International Student of the Year Award Program asks international students to offer their insights into the study-in-Canada experience. This has to be done by writing a one-page letter telling family or friends what it's like to study in Canada, what they see as the advantages of their Canadian academic career, and their achievements so far.

The International Student of the Year is selected based upon the information provided in the letter and its freshness and energy.

The International Student of the Year receives a $500 cash prize. Two “runners-up” also receive prizes of $200 and $100 respectively. The International Student of the Year and honorable mentions are recognized in CBIE publications and annual conference.

This competition is launched in December of each year and runs to mid-February.


Fraser International College

FIC (Fraser International College) offers two 50% scholarships based on academic performance per intake.

SFU Simon Fraser University) offers a scholarship of $3500 to any student who transfers from FIC with a GPA of 3.7 or higher. 8 FIC students received scholarships from SFU in the year 2008.

Trent University

All students applying to Trent will automatically be considered for Trent University Entrance Scholarships, awarded for academic excellence. These range in value from CDN$1,000 to CDN$2,500.
Trent International Full Scholarships: 3-5 scholarships valued approximately CDN$22,000 per academic year (8 months).
Trent International Tuition Scholarships: 2-4 scholarships valued approximately CDN$14,000 per academic year (8 months).
Trent International Levy Tuition Scholarship: 1 Scholarship valued approximately CDN$14,000 per academic year (8 months).
Trent International Awards: Valued approximately CDN$1,000-$3,000.


Vancouver Island University

Scholarships for the new applicants include


VIU World-Wide Entrance Scholarships

Number: 20 each fall
Amount: $1,000 to 2,000 each
Criteria: Provided annually to exceptional new long-term academic
Undergraduate student applicants. $1000 to $2,000 scholarships to the top 20 applicants entering in the Fall semester based on entering grades from submitted transcripts.


British Columbia High School International Excellence Entrance Scholarship

Number: Minimum 2 each fall
Amount: $1,000 each
Criteria: All International student applicants who have applied to attend VIU in their graduating year from a British Columbia High School with a Dogwood Certificate. Highest average in combined marks of English 12 Social Studies 11 and Math 11 (principles or applications).


International Baccalaureate (IB) Diploma Entrance Scholarship

Number: Varies each fall
Amount: $1,000 each
Criteria: New international student graduates with an IB diploma. Awarded as a tuition credit at Vancouver Island University in their second academic semester.


British Columbia Offshore School Entrance Scholarship

Number: Minimum 2 each fall Amount: $1,000 each Criteria: All international student graduates from BC Offshore schools are eligible. The awards will be given to the 2 students having the highest combined scores on any two Grade 12 provincially examinable courses excluding their first language.
